在Hive中,确保TIMESTAMP
类型数据准确性的方法主要包括数据类型一致性、使用数据约束、合理使用分区表管理,以及定期备份与恢复。以下是具体的实施步骤和注意事项:
TIMESTAMP
类型,避免使用字符串类型来存储日期时间数据,以保持数据的一致性。NOT NULL
约束防止字段为空,CHECK
约束限制字段取值范围,确保数据的准确性。TIMESTAMP
类型存储的是一个特定的时间戳,表示从"1970-01-01 00:00:00"开始的毫秒数,精确度是毫秒级别的。TIMESTAMP
类型存储和计算的精确度都是纳秒级别的,可能会导致一些精度损失或舍入误差,需要注意。通过上述方法,可以有效地确保Hive中TIMESTAMP
类型数据的准确性,从而提高大数据处理的效率和可靠性。